Synopsis
Ilona Van Mil was born in the Netherlands and grew up in Niagara Falls, Ontario, and attended the University of Waterloo. She moved to the U.K. in the mid-1970s, and worked for a while in journalism. Her court reporting soon led her to law school, and she now teaches property law at the University of Essex. She is currently at work on her second novel, also set in Canada.
